#EDC7DA (Thistle) - RGB 237, 199, 218 Color Information

#edc7da Conversion Table

HEX Triplet ED, C7, DA
RGB Decimal 237, 199, 218
RGB Octal 355, 307, 332
RGB Percent 92.9%, 78%, 85.5%
RGB Binary 11101101, 11000111, 11011010
CMY 0.071, 0.220, 0.145
CMYK 0, 16, 8, 7

Color spaces of #EDC7DA Thistle - RGB(237, 199, 218)

HSV (or HSB) 330°, 16°, 93°
HSL 330°, 51°, 85°
Web Safe #ffcccc
XYZ 68.003, 63.913, 75.082
CIE-Lab 83.921, 16.506, -4.417
xyY 0.329, 0.309, 63.913
Decimal 15583194

What is the HSL value of #edc7da?

In the HSL (Hue, Saturation, Lightness) color model, the color represented by the hexadecimal code #edc7da has an HSL value of 330° (degrees) for Hue, 51% for Saturation, and 85% for Lightness. In this HSL representation, the Hue at 330° indicates the basic color tone, which is a shade of red in this case. The Saturation value of 51% describes the intensity or purity of this color, with a higher percentage indicating a more vivid and pure color. The Lightness value of 85% determines the brightness of the color, where a higher percentage represents a lighter shade. Together, these HSL values combine to create the distinctive shade of red that is both moderately vivid and fairly bright, as indicated by the specific values for this color. The HSL color model is particularly useful in digital arts and web design, as it allows for easy adjustments of color tones, saturation, and brightness levels.
